Easy hiking trails around Hillsborough traverse a landscape characterized by forested hills, river valleys, and varied woodlands. The region offers a mix of gentle paths along waterways and routes with moderate elevation changes through natural areas. Hikers can expect to encounter diverse forest ecosystems and scenic views. This area provides accessible outdoor experiences for various fitness levels.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many easy hiking trails are available around Hillsborough?

There are several easy hiking trails around Hillsborough. This guide features 5 routes specifically categorized as easy, perfect for a relaxed outdoor experience.

Are there any easy trails suitable for families with children?

Absolutely! Many of the easy trails are great for families. For instance, the Contoocook River Path is a relatively flat and short option, making it ideal for younger hikers. The Hedgehog Ridge Trail also offers a manageable distance with some gentle elevation changes that can be fun for kids.

What kind of terrain can I expect on easy hikes in Hillsborough?

Easy hikes around Hillsborough typically feature varied terrain, from riverside paths to forested loops. You can expect well-maintained trails, some with gentle inclines like on the Pat's Peak route, and others that are mostly flat, such as the Contoocook River Path. Forested areas like those found on the Fox State Forest loop provide natural surfaces and pleasant woodland environments.

Are there any circular easy walks in the area?

Yes, there are excellent circular options for easy walks. The Hedgehog Mountain Forest loop and the Fox State Forest loop are both fantastic choices, allowing you to start and end at the same point without retracing your steps.

What is the typical length of an easy hike around Hillsborough?

Easy hikes in Hillsborough vary in length, generally ranging from under 2 kilometers to around 6 kilometers. For example, the Contoocook River Path is about 1.9 km, while the Hedgehog Mountain Forest loop is closer to 5.9 km, offering options for different time commitments.

What should I wear for an easy hike in Hillsborough?

For easy hikes, comfortable walking shoes or light hiking boots are recommended. Dress in layers to adapt to changing weather, and consider bringing a light jacket even on warmer days. Sun protection like a hat and sunscreen is also advisable, especially on more open sections of trails.

Are there any easy trails with good viewpoints?

While many trails offer pleasant natural scenery, routes like Pat's Peak, despite its modest elevation, can provide rewarding views of the surrounding landscape. The gentle climbs often lead to open areas or slight ridges that offer glimpses of the region.

Can I find trails that follow rivers or offer water features?

Yes, the Contoocook River Path is an excellent choice for those who enjoy walking alongside water. It offers serene views of the river, providing a tranquil experience perfect for an easy stroll.

Are there any hidden gem easy trails in Hillsborough?

While all the trails in this guide are popular for their accessibility and beauty, exploring the various loops within areas like Hedgehog Mountain Forest or Fox State Forest can often lead to quieter, less-trafficked sections, offering a sense of discovery even on well-known paths.

What is the best time of year for easy hikes in Hillsborough?

Hillsborough offers enjoyable easy hiking experiences throughout much of the year. Spring brings fresh greenery, summer provides warm weather for leisurely walks, and autumn showcases beautiful fall foliage. Even mild winter days can be pleasant for a crisp walk, though checking trail conditions for ice or snow is always recommended.
